i am currently in the last semester of my bba(finance). i am really confused whether what should i pursue after my BBA. i am confused whether i should opt for an MBA and then go for CIMA, 2nd option is ACCA

the thing that is geting me confused is whether i should go for ACCA or CIMA,

i searched that 11 exemptions are offered for MBA holder in CIMA and 3 exemptions for BBA holder for acca. now the thing is that if i follow the route of Cima through MBA, i want to know the level of difficulty of test.....coz if i go for an mba after bba and sit in the cima exemption exam and could not clear it then i would be stuck in the middle coz then i will have to start acca after that, which means wastage of 2 more years...


so what u guys suggest???plz help me setting the path to my career....
